Transaction 89889b21774c3416c0d9ba58cf0f326a38bbd8e8dd166bece8a33912ab315922
1 Input
1 Output
-
89889b21774c3416c0d9ba58cf0f326a38bbd8e8dd166bece8a33912ab315922:0
- value
- 23606700
- script pubkey
- OP_0 OP_PUSHBYTES_20 8291abcbb80e5f534b22f433bde0d6419e641617
- address
- bc1qs2g6hjacpe04xjez7semmcxkgx0xg9shg3zxmn